The Opportunity:

CACI is currently seeking a Journeyman Business and Financial Operations Specialist III in support of a program whose initiative is aimed at combating evolving and emerging threats, supporting related exploitation and replication activities, and advancing operational rehearsal, exercise, wargaming, and counter system development. Additionally, we are focusing on integration and experimentation, including Modeling and Simulation.

By joining this team, you will have a unique opportunity to contribute to the U.S. and our allies’ ability to develop and apply models and simulations throughout the lifecycle of military and commercial technologies and systems. Your work will help ensure Warfighter readiness and the realization of future capabilities.

Responsibilities:

Supports critical mission operations by applying standard practices and theories of business, financial, and analytical principles to support modeling and simulation systems engineering efforts. The successful candidate will ensure accuracy of financial and operational data, verify alignment with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) requirements, and track project milestones, funding burn rates, and supply chain lead times in support of multi-domain operations and Live, Virtual, Constructive (LVC) simulation environments.

Business and Financial Operations

  • Apply standard practices and theories of business, financial, and analytical principles to support mission-critical operations    

  • Ensure accuracy of financial or operational data and verify alignment with the FAR    

  • Track project milestones, funding burn rates, and supply chain lead times    

  • Prepare and deliver progress, status, and management reports including cost, schedule, accomplishments, risks, and impediments  

  • Prepare and process purchase orders for equipment, parts, and technical services    

  • Identify potential vendors and evaluate products based on price, quality, and delivery speed    

  • Compare quotes and determine price reasonableness for mission-critical supplies    

  • Resolve discrepancies in delivery, quality, or invoicing with commercial suppliers    

  • Ensure all purchases adhere to the FAR and local unit policies    

  • Acquire needed materials, supplies, services, and leased services, facilities or equipment including commercial and tactical hardware, software, test equipment, cabling/connectors, and license/maintenance agreements  

  • Assist in preparing budget estimates and ensure completeness, accuracy, and conformance with procedures and regulations    

  • Analyze budgeting and accounting reports    

  • Monitor expenditures and track funding obligations across multiple appropriation types  

  • Support Planning, Programming, Budgeting, and Execution (PPBE) cycle activities    

  • Prepare documentation for financial reviews and audits

About CACI International

CACI International Inc is a multinational professional services and information technology company. It provides services to many branches of the federal government including defense, homeland security, intelligence, and healthcare. CACI has approximately 23,000 employees worldwide. The company's mission is to provide enterprise and mission technology services and solutions that best fit the needs of its customers.
